Practical Application: Where to Stitch and Where to Exercise Caution

Performance on real products is paramount. The Crown Blue Flower Design likely excels on stable fabrics like those used for pillow covers, tote bags, and patches. For apparel decorators, it would shine on sweater backs or premium sweatshirts. However, careful planning is needed for certain applications. If the design contains very small, layered details, you must check its behavior on small hoop sizes. Embroidering on thick towels or dark fabric requires test stitching with planned thread colors to ensure contrast and clarity. Stretchy garments and curved caps demand the correct stabilizer to prevent distortion. Always review the small details after a test stitch, especially if the finished product will undergo repeated washing.

Embroidery Designer Notes for Seasonal Success

Before adding this to your commercial embroidery portfolio, run practical tests. Always test thread colors on both light and dark fabric to create two seasonal color palettes—perhaps a bright winter white scheme and a deeper, elegant navy version. Check the stitch density provided in the embroidery file; high density on delicate fabrics like baby items might require adjustment. Confirm the minimum and maximum hoop size the design supports before committing to a product like a small ornament. Create realistic mockups using the actual file to see how the detail translates. Finally, a crucial note for all small business owners: confirm the commercial licensing terms of your digital embroidery file before selling finished seasonal products.
